Former oil chief to give talk on fracking in Burnley
3:20pm Monday 18th March 2013 in North West
A FORMER oilfield executive is giving a talk in Burnley.
After a 25 year career in the oil industry as a Schlumberger executive, Ian R Crane now lectures around the globe on a range of subjects including geopolitics, the environment, suppressed technolgies and conspiracy theories.
In 2010, he toured Ireland with Jim Corr, from top Irish band the Corrs, lecturing about the global economic meltdown.
His latest claims on fracking, the method by which shale and coal seam gas is extracted from the earth, will be revealed on Wednesday at the Kestrel Suite, in Cow Lane, Burnley, from 7.30pm as part of a national tour.
Tickets cost £10 on the door or £8 in advance.
